Another auto connection, Herreshoff and Stanley had reciprocal steam patent sharing agreements.
Nathaniel Herreshoff designed more individual steam engines than anyone. Big steam yachts were not equipped with whatever Herreshoff production engine was closest. A new engine was designed for each.

Decks were often covered with canvas over a layer of white lead mixed with oil, and then painted over with leaded paints. if you want to avoid toxic chemicals stay out of a boat yard. even now. fiberglass work is just as bad.. guess garages not much better. Be careful so you can enjoy your hobby a long time.
